Introduction to the Banking Wearable Devices Revolution
The banking industry stands at the cusp of a major paradigm shift as wearable devices extend beyond fitness tracking to become integral components of financial ecosystems. Driven by digital transformation initiatives, consumers now expect seamless, on-the-go access to banking services through intuitive form factors such as smartwatches, fitness bands, AR smartglasses and even VR headsets. Institutions are responding by embedding payment solutions, authentication protocols and health monitoring features directly into wearables, thereby enhancing user experience while strengthening security. This confluence of finance and wearable technology caters to diverse user profiles, from retail customers seeking contactless payments to corporate clients monitoring expense trends via intuitive wrist-mounted dashboards. Concurrently, the maturation of IoT connectivity and AI-powered analytics fuels personalized insights, enabling banks to anticipate customer needs and tailor product offerings. As consumers grow accustomed to holistic digital services, the competitive imperative for banks is to innovate beyond mobile apps and integrate deeper into the wearable ecosystem. In this context, stakeholders must understand the opportunities and challenges that accompany this evolution, from regulatory considerations to technological interoperability. Transformative Shifts Reshaping the Wearable Banking Landscape
Several transformative shifts are reshaping the intersection of wearables and banking, setting new benchmarks for convenience, security and engagement. First, the convergence of payment technologies with biometric authentication is eroding the need for physical cards: wearables equipped with NFC or QR code capabilities, combined with fingerprint or facial recognition, allow instantaneous transactions while safeguarding sensitive data. Next, the integration of personal health monitoring functions - encompassing calorie tracking, heart rate analysis and sleep cycle assessments - is enabling insurers and banks to design bespoke wellness-linked financial products that reward healthier lifestyles. Meanwhile, AR smartglasses and VR headsets are pioneering immersive banking experiences, from virtual branch tours to real-time remote diagnostics sessions with financial advisors. On the infrastructure front, AI-driven predictive analytics and virtual assistants embedded in wearables are streamlining customer service workflows and anticipating cross-sell opportunities by analyzing spending patterns. Moreover, robust IoT connectivity protocols are ensuring uninterrupted data synchronization across devices, bolstering GPS-enabled fraud detection and real-time location-based offers. These shifts collectively underscore a move from isolated banking apps to continuous, context-aware financial engagement, transforming wearables into critical touchpoints in the customer journey.
Cumulative Impact of United States Tariffs 2025 on the Value Chain
The introduction of new United States tariffs in 2025 has introduced material considerations across the wearable device value chain. Rising duties on imported components have elevated production costs for manufacturers relying on global supply networks. In response, several device producers have explored near-shore assembly operations or diversified supplier portfolios to mitigate margin compression. These adjustments have had a cascading effect, prompting banking partners to reassess pricing strategies for premium NFC payment bands and AI-enabled smartwatches. Some institutions have absorbed a portion of these incremental costs to preserve competitive pricing, while others have structured co-investment models that share development expenses and tariff burdens. Furthermore, the tariffs have accelerated the adoption of locally sourced materials and electronic components, enhancing supply chain resilience and reducing lead times. On the customer side, transparent communication around cost impacts and value-added benefits - such as extended battery life and advanced biometric security - has been critical in maintaining adoption momentum. Overall, the 2025 tariff landscape underscores the need for collaborative cost management and strategic sourcing to uphold profitability without compromising the enhanced user experiences that define modern banking wearables.
Key Segmentation Insights Driving Personalized Strategies
Segmentation by device type reveals distinct value propositions: fitness bands and pedometers cater to cost-conscious segments seeking basic activity metrics, while heart rate monitors and sleep trackers appeal to health enthusiasts focused on deeper biometric insights. Smartwatches serve as multifunctional hubs for notifications, payments and real-time diagnostics, whereas augmented reality smartglasses and virtual reality headsets are unlocking immersive remote advisory and virtual branch interactions. When viewed through the lens of application, notification alerts ensure seamless customer engagement, payment solutions span NFC and QR code channels to suit diverse transaction contexts, personal health monitoring combines calorie tracking, heart rate tracking and sleep cycle monitoring to inform wellness-linked financial incentives, remote diagnostics leverage real-time assessments and telemedicine consultations to reinforce unique service offerings, and security & authentication employs biometric scans alongside two-factor protocols to safeguard high-value transactions. End-user segmentation identifies corporate, retail and SME banking customers as primary targets for wearable-enhanced expense management and loyalty programs, while senior citizens benefit from health alerts and simplified interfaces; in-house bank employees optimize productivity through data synchronization and GPS-driven branch routing; and third-party partners extend ecosystem services using core banking, mobile banking and ATM integration. Functionality analysis highlights the importance of reliable data synchronization and GPS tracking for location-based security measures. Technology integration separates players deploying AI-based predictive analytics and virtual assistants from those focusing on blockchain wallet integration and broad IoT connectivity. Cost-range segmentation distinguishes economical wearables designed for mass adoption, mid-range devices balancing features and affordability, and high-end wearables offering premium materials and advanced security. User interface preferences vary among button controls, touchscreen interfaces and voice command interactions, while battery life segments span up to 24 hours, one to three days and above three days to accommodate different usage patterns. Compatibility with existing infrastructure - including ATM, core banking and mobile banking integration - remains a critical criterion for seamless deployment across customer touchpoints.

Key Regional Insights Highlighting Dynamic Market Conditions
Regional dynamics in the Americas are shaped by high consumer affinity for contactless payments and early adoption of premium wearables, with financial institutions collaborating closely with technology partners to pilot NFC and mobile wallet integrations. In Europe, Middle East & Africa, regulatory frameworks such as PSD2 and emerging open banking mandates are catalyzing innovation in biometric authentication and data security, prompting banks to invest in AR wearables for enhanced customer privacy and trust. Asia-Pacific markets, anchored by manufacturing powerhouses and expansive IoT ecosystems, are leveraging cost-effective smartbands and AI-infused smartwatches to address diverse consumer segments; meanwhile, rapid smartphone penetration drives seamless mobile banking integration and accelerates the rollout of blockchain wallet features. Across these regions, variations in infrastructure readiness, consumer preferences and regulatory environments underscore the importance of region-specific go-to-market strategies, partnerships with local technology providers and adaptive marketing approaches to capture maximum share.

Key Company Insights and Competitive Landscape Overview
The competitive landscape is characterized by a diverse array of global technology giants, specialist device manufacturers and payment network incumbents shaping the future of banking wearables. Alphabet Inc. and Microsoft Corporation are investing heavily in cloud-based AI platforms and predictive analytics to empower virtual assistants on wrist-mounted interfaces. Apple Inc. and Samsung Electronics Co., Ltd. continue to set industry standards for smartwatch performance, seamless mobile banking integration and biometric security. Huawei Technologies Co., Ltd. and Xiaomi Corporation are driving affordability at scale, leveraging in-house manufacturing to deliver feature-rich devices to cost-sensitive segments. Garmin Ltd., Fitbit, Inc. and Withings SA are differentiating through specialized health monitoring capabilities, while Fossil Group, Inc. and Lenovo Group Limited focus on design-led iterations that blend fashion with functionality. Empatica Inc. and Jawbone Health Hub, Inc. are pioneering clinical-grade sensors for real-time diagnostics, whereas FitPay, Inc. and Mastercard Incorporated are advancing contactless payment certifications and tokenization services. Visa Inc. and Sony Corporation are collaborating on next-generation security & authentication protocols, and TomTom N.V. continues to refine GPS tracking integration. Emerging players like Moov Inc. and Pebble Technology Corporation are exploring novel form factors and open-source platforms to capture niche segments. This multifaceted ecosystem emphasizes the importance of strategic alliances, continuous R&D investment and rapid feature deployment to maintain a competitive edge.

Conclusion and Strategic Outlook
Wearable devices are rapidly evolving from peripheral curiosities into central pillars of financial engagement, offering banks the opportunity to redefine customer interactions, bolster security and unlock new revenue streams. By integrating payment solutions, biometric authentication and health monitoring functions directly into wrist-mounted and eyewear form factors, institutions can deliver seamless, context-aware services that resonate with diverse customer segments. At the same time, navigating the complexities of tariff-driven cost pressures, supply chain diversification and regional regulatory landscapes requires agile strategies and collaborative partnerships. Looking ahead, the most successful players will be those that marry innovative technology adoption with rigorous risk management practices, continuously refine their value propositions through data-driven insights and invest in ecosystem alliances spanning fintech, health-tech and IoT. In doing so, banks and wearable device vendors can co-create an integrated financial wellness experience that drives customer loyalty, operational efficiency and sustainable growth in an increasingly competitive market.
